The relation between the coefficient of real expansion $(\gamma_r)$ and coefficient of apparent expansion $(\gamma_a)$ of a liquid and the coefficient of linear expansion $(\alpha_g)$ of the material of the container is:

  • A
    $\gamma_r = \alpha_g + \gamma_a$
  • B
    $\gamma_r = \alpha_g + 3 \gamma_a$
  • C
    $\gamma_r = 3 \alpha_g + \gamma_a$
  • D
    $\gamma_r = 3(\alpha_g + \gamma_a)$
